Candlefishes

/ˈkændəlfɪʃɪz/ noun

Definition

Plural form of candlefish; multiple small oily fish used historically for their fat as a light source.

Etymology

Regular plural of candlefish (candle + fish + -es). The plural appears in ecological, historical, and Indigenous studies texts about sustainable resource use.
